题目内容

为什么软件供应方在网站上提供软件补丁的同时还要提供补丁的MD5散列值?

A. 接收方可以确定下载补丁的网址的可靠性
B. 接收方在下载了补丁后可以验证补丁的完整性
C. 接收方可凭该散列码用于未来的补丁更新
D. 接收方需要提供该散列值来证明自己的合法身份

查看答案
更多问题

下列关于HMAC的安全性,说法正确的是:

A. HMAC的安全性与嵌入散列函数的强度无关
B. 使用SHA-1的HMAC的安全性比使用MD5的HMAC弱
C. HMAC比其使用的嵌入散列函数的安全性弱
D. HMAC的安全性在某种程度上依赖于该散列函数的强度

HMAC使用SHA-1作为其嵌入的散列函数,使用的密钥长度是256位,数据长度1024位,则该HMAC的输出是多少位?

A. 256
B. 1024
C. 512
D. 160

股票经济人收到有关电子邮件消息,要他进行一笔交易,而这笔交易后来亏损,发送方可以伪称从未发送过这条消息,应该采取什么措施来防止这类安全隐患的发生?

A. 使用SHA-512算法
B. 使用CBC-MAC
C. 使用AES加密信息
D. 使用数字签名

直接数字签名和仲裁数字签名的区别是什么?

A. 所使用的公钥密码算法不同
B. 签名函数和保密函数作用于消息的顺序不同
C. 直接数字签名是私钥直接对消息进行加密来产生数字签名,而仲裁数字签名是使用私钥对消息的散列码进行加密来产生数字签名
D. 直接数字签名只涉及通信双方,而仲裁数字签名需要第三方仲裁者的介入

答案查题题库